### GPU memory profiling

For this week's sync: the Graftwell profiler now attaches to Caldera inference pods automatically and snapshots allocator state every interval. Overhead is measurable, so disable it outside investigations. If fragmentation alerts fire, capture a snapshot before restarting the pod. The profiler sidecar must be launched with exactly these settings.

deployment values, hadup-yajog:
[holion]
team = silwyn
access_code = ac_eb6e99
host = holion.novacio.internal
port = 5672
owner = kasok.sorion
peer = sorvan.kelvinet.local

## Cutting a TimeWeave release

Welcome aboard! TimeWeave is our school timetable solver, and releases go out every other Thursday. Run the constraint regression suite first — if any of the Lundqvist fixtures fail, stop and ping the solver channel. Then tag the build, bump the version in manifest.yml, and sign the artifact. Use the release signing key below for that last step.

deploy key for kagup-bawig: bky9_ZMq28eTw9

## Crossword Generator — Contacts

Gridsmith builds the daily puzzles for the Thistledown app. Release gating: generated grids must pass the symmetry and word-list checks before shipping. Do not override failed checks. Owner is the Puzzles Core team; their lead, Marek, approves emergency releases. For release sign-off or pipeline failures, contact the team at the address below.

escalation mailbox, bagef-bagag: oliax.drumir.jorath@crelvolabs.test

# Break-glass Access — Pellworth Profile Shard Migration

For the release manager: during the Pellworth user-profile resharding, normal writes route through the Cinderline coordinator. Break-glass applies only if the coordinator halts mid-cutover and shards diverge. Use the manual rebalance console on the ops bastion, freeze writes first, and record every action in the migration log. Two-person confirmation is mandatory. The console will refuse all commands until unlocked, and the recovery passphrase to enter is below.

unlock words, bawef-kahap: sorax-sorir-quenys-aldok

Heads up: if the Lintrock baseline file in the Quarrow repo drifts from main, CI fails with a "stale baseline" error even when the code is fine. Quick fix is to regenerate the baseline on a clean checkout and re-push. If a customer build is blocked, confirm the failing run matches the token below before escalating.

build token for yadug-yagag: htk21_c863c33eb8b82c0c9c152